Billionaire Illinois Governor JB Pritzker proved that what happens in Vegas doesn’t always stay there. During a 2024 getaway with his wife, MK Pritzker, and close friends, the Democratic leader struck gold at a blackjack table. This had him walking away with a jaw-dropping $1.4 million win.
JB Pritzker’s Lucky Streak in Sin City

The surprising windfall made news headlines as a recent tax compliance report revealed his latest federal tax filings. Pritzker is heir to the Hyatt hotel fortune and is worth an estimated $3.9 billion. According to ABC News, the Democratic governor told reporters in Chicago that the win came purely down to luck.
“I was incredibly lucky,” he admitted. “You have to be to end up ahead, frankly, going to a casino anywhere.” The governor also took the moment to encourage visitors to try out what Illinois has to offer in terms of Casinos.
The Profit Will Be Channeled To Charity

The JB Pritzker Vegas win was part of the governor’s 2024 tax filings. It also included $10.7 million in adjusted gross income. The filing showed the Pritzkers paid about $1.6 million in taxes on $5.87 million in taxable income.
A campaign spokesperson later confirmed the story, noting that the blackjack earnings were a net number from his gambling trip, which included both wins and losses. They also shared that the governor intended to donate the money to charity. However, they did not give out information on when the donation would be made. Pritzker declined to reveal what his winning hand was. However, he joked that leaving the casino early might’ve been his best decision of the night.
“Anybody who’s played cards in a casino, you often play for too long and lose whatever it is you won,” he said. The Hyatt hotel heir added that he was fortunate enough to have left before the possibility of a loss.
The governor, known for his love of card games, also hosts the Chicago Poker Challenge. This is a charity event that has raised millions for the Holocaust Museum and Education Center.
JB Pritzker’s Vegas Big Hit Reflects On His Public Position

Governor Pritzker’s win in Vegas can be considered a harmless stroke of luck. However, the timing has cast more spotlight on his growing national profile. The public figure previously got attention when he condemned President Donald Trump’s immigration enforcement in Chicago. He also frowned at the president’s attempt to deploy National Guard Troops there.
The two-term Democrat, and rumored 2028 presidential contender, has become one of his party’s wealthiest and most influential figures in terms of presidential nominations. According to the Chicago Sun-Times, Pritzker doesn’t take a salary as governor. He has also already poured parts of his personal wealth into supporting Democratic campaigns and causes.
This includes efforts to protect abortion rights and combat misinformation. The politician was also seen in action when he gave more than $1 million to the fight over a Supreme Court seat in Wisconsin earlier in the year. Pritzker, who was first elected in 2018 and re-elected in 2022, intends to seek a third term as Illinois governor.
